Key Metrics to Track
To perform effective content analysis, you need to track several key metrics. These metrics provide insights into how your content is performing and help us make data-driven decisions. Some important metrics to track include:
- Page Views: The number of times a page is viewed, which indicates the overall reach of your content.
- Time on Page: The average time users spend on a page, which can help you gauge the engagement level of your content.
- Bounce Rate: The percentage of visitors who leave a page without interacting with it, which can indicate issues with content quality or relevance.
- Conversion Rate: The percentage of visitors who take a desired action, such as filling out a form or making a purchase, which is a key indicator of content effectiveness.
- Shares and Comments: The number of times your content is shared and commented on, which can provide valuable feedback on its engagement level.
By regularly monitoring these metrics, we can identify trends and patterns that can guide your content optimization efforts.
Tools for Content Analysis
Several tools can help us perform content analysis more efficiently and effectively. Some popular tools include:
- Google Analytics: A comprehensive web analytics tool that provides detailed insights into website traffic, user behavior, and content performance.
- Semrush: A powerful SEO and content analysis tool that helps us track keyword rankings, analyze competitor content, and identify content gaps.
- Ahrefs: A tool that offers advanced content analysis features, including backlink analysis, keyword research, and content gap analysis.
- BuzzSumo: A content analysis tool that helps us discover popular content in your industry and track the performance of your own content.
Using these tools, we can gain a deeper understanding of your content’s performance and make informed decisions to improve it.

Keyword Research Techniques
Keyword research is the foundation of SEO. It involves identifying the keywords and phrases that your target audience uses to search for information related to your business. Some effective keyword research techniques include:
- Using Keyword Research Tools: T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, and Semrush can help us find relevant keywords and analyze their search volume and competition.
- Analyzing Competitor Keywords: Examining the keywords used by your competitors can provide insights into what is working in your industry.
- Long-Tail Keywords: Focusing on long-tail keywords, which are more specific and have lower competition, can help us target a more niche audience.
- User Intent: Understanding the intent behind a keyword can help us create content that aligns with the needs and preferences of your audience.
By conducting thorough keyword research, we can optimize your content for better search engine visibility and attract more organic traffic.

Optimizing for Search Engines
Once we have conducted our SEO research, the next step is to optimize your content for search engines. This involves:
- Title Tags and Meta Descriptions: Creating compelling and keyword-rich title tags and meta descriptions that encourage users to click through to your content.
- Header Tags: Using header tags (H1, H2, H3) to structure your content and make it more readable and scannable.
- Internal Linking: Linking to other relevant pages on your website to improve navigation and distribute link equity.
- Image Optimization: Using descriptive alt text and compressing images to improve page load times and user experience.
- Mobile Optimization: Ensuring that your content is mobile-friendly and performs well on all devices.
By optimizing your content for search engines, we can improve its visibility and attract more organic traffic to your website.

Creating a Content Calendar
A content calendar is a schedule that outlines when and where we will publish your content. It helps us stay organized and maintain a consistent content flow. Some key elements of a content calendar include:
- Content Topics: A list of topics and themes for your content.
- Publishing Dates: The dates and times when each piece of content will be published.
- Responsible Parties: The team members or individuals responsible for creating, editing, and publishing each piece of content.
- Content Types: The types of content (e.g., blog posts, videos, infographics) that will be created.
- Promotion Plans: Strategies for promoting your content through social media, email marketing, and other channels.
By creating a content calendar, we can ensure that your content is planned, created, and published in a timely and organized manner.
